Why Hamburg's Energy Storage Base Is a Big Deal
Germany's push toward renewable energy just got a major boost with Hamburg's new energy storage base. Designed to store excess wind and solar power, this facility addresses one of the biggest hurdles in green energy: inconsistency. Think of it as a giant "battery" for the city – but smarter and more efficient.
Key Features of the Project
- Capacity: 200 MWh – enough to power 40,000 homes for 4 hours
- Technology: Lithium-ion batteries paired with AI-driven grid management
- Investment: €85 million (public-private partnership)

How It Benefits Hamburg's Industries
From factories to households, here's why businesses should care:
1. Stabilizing Industrial Power Demand
Manufacturing plants no longer need to fear sudden voltage drops. The storage base acts as a buffer during peak hours, reducing downtime risks by up to 68% (based on 2023 pilot data).
Benefit | Impact |
---|---|
Peak Shaving | Reduces energy costs by 12-18% |
Backup Power | Supports critical operations for 45+ minutes during outages |
2. Enabling Renewable Expansion
Hamburg aims to generate 80% of its electricity from renewables by 2030. Without storage, that goal would be impossible. This facility fills the gaps when the wind isn't blowing or the sun isn't shining.

Future Trends in Energy Storage
Hamburg's project aligns with two major shifts:
- Second-Life Batteries: Using recycled EV batteries cuts costs by 30%
- Virtual Power Plants: Linking decentralized storage units via cloud systems
By 2030, Germany plans to deploy 50+ similar facilities nationwide. The race is on!
